Ingredients for cranberry salad recipes
Here’s what you’ll need to make this delicious dish:
- Fresh Cranberries: Choose bright red, firm cranberries as they yield the best flavor and texture.
- Granulated Sugar: Sweeten the salad to balance the tartness of the cranberries; adjust based on your preference.
- Pecans: Opt for chopped pecans for added crunch; toasting them enhances their flavor significantly.
- Feta Cheese: Use crumbled feta for creaminess; its salty flavor complements the sweetness of the cranberries beautifully.
- Spinach or Mixed Greens: Fresh greens provide a base full of nutrients and color; choose baby spinach for a tender texture.
For the Dressing:
- Olive Oil: A good quality extra virgin olive oil adds richness and depth to the dressing.
- Balsamic Vinegar: This adds a tangy kick; feel free to use white balsamic if you prefer a milder taste.
- Honey: Adds natural sweetness; adjust according to your taste buds’ desires!

How to Make cranberry salad recipes
Follow these simple steps to prepare this delicious dish:
Step 1: Prepare Your Ingredients
Start by washing your fresh cranberries under cold water. Remove any that are soft or blemished—no one wants a sad berry in their salad!
Step 2: Sweeten the Deal
In a medium bowl, combine your fresh cranberries with granulated sugar. Let them sit for about an hour so they can soak up all that sugary goodness while releasing some juices.
Step 3: Toast the Pecans
While those berries are getting sweetened up, preheat your oven to 350°F (175°C). Spread out your chopped pecans on a baking sheet and toast them for about 8-10 minutes until golden brown and fragrant. Watch them closely because burnt nuts are not part of our plan!
Step 4: Whisk Up That Dressing
In another bowl, whisk together olive oil, balsamic vinegar, and honey until well combined. Adjust sweetness by adding more honey if desired.
Step 5: Assemble Your Salad
In a large serving bowl, layer your spinach or mixed greens at the bottom. Add in those sweetened cranberries along with toasted pecans and crumbled feta cheese on top.
Step 6: Drizzle and Toss
Pour your dressing over the salad right before serving. Gently toss everything together until well coated—this is where magic happens!

Storing & Reheating
Store any leftover cranberry salad in an airtight container in the fridge for up to three days. Avoid reheating; serve cold for the best taste and texture. Freshness is key!
Chef's Helpful Tips
- For a crunchier texture, toast your nuts lightly before adding them to the salad.
- This adds depth and enhances their flavor.
- Always dress the salad just before serving to maintain the freshness of the ingredients.
- If you’re using dried cranberries, soak them briefly in warm water to plump them up.

Cranberry Salad
- Total Time: 25 minutes
- Yield: Serves 6
Description
Cranberry salad is a vibrant and refreshing dish that perfectly balances the tartness of fresh cranberries with the crunch of toasted pecans and the creaminess of feta cheese. This delightful salad is not only visually appealing but also easy to prepare, making it an ideal choice for festive gatherings or casual weeknight dinners. With its bright colors and unique flavor profile, this cranberry salad is sure to impress your guests and become a favorite at your table.
Ingredients
- 2 cups fresh cranberries
- 1/2 cup granulated sugar
- 1/2 cup chopped pecans
- 1/2 cup crumbled feta cheese
- 4 cups baby spinach or mixed greens
- 3 tbsp extra virgin olive oil
- 2 tbsp balsamic vinegar
- 1 tbsp honey
Instructions
- Rinse cranberries under cold water and discard any soft or blemished ones.
- In a bowl, mix cranberries and sugar; let sit for about an hour to sweeten.
- Preheat oven to 350°F (175°C). Spread pecans on a baking sheet and toast for 8-10 minutes until golden and fragrant.
- In another bowl, whisk together olive oil, balsamic vinegar, and honey until well combined.
- In a large serving bowl, layer spinach first, followed by sweetened cranberries, toasted pecans, and crumbled feta cheese.
- Drizzle dressing over the salad just before serving and toss gently to combine.
Notes
For added flavor, consider mixing in diced apples or citrus fruits like oranges. You can swap out pecans for walnuts if you prefer a different nut. Toasting nuts enhances their flavor, so don’t skip this step!
